White dry
The wine comes form 25 year old vines with deep roots. The grapes are harvested from a separate vineyard from the extremely ripe berries. Fermentation for 8 weeks in open wooden barrels, after which the wine is drained (the grapes are not pressed) and not filtered. Aromas of apple, pear, yellow plum, wild bee honey. In the mouth is fruity and mineral.
Serve at 8-10 °C with pasta with mushroom/vegetables, vegetable lasagna, grilled boletus.
Weingut Wimmer-Czerny – Leaders of Biodynamic Winemaking in Austria
Weingut Wimmer-Czerny is a family-owned winery from Lower Austria (Niederösterreich), renowned for its deep commitment to biodynamic farming and the production of natural, authentic wines. The estate is located in the Fels am Wagram area, a fertile region with clay-rich soils ideally suited for high-quality viticulture.
Since the early 1980s, Hans Czerny has led the winery along a path of sustainability and natural winemaking. The estate is certified by Demeter, and its wines are crafted with minimal intervention, allowing the true character of the terroir to shine through.
